A Twitter advertising walkthrough covers Promoted Tweets, Promoted Accounts, and Promoted Trends as pay per click style options, and frames them as a way to reach users already likely to care about a product or service while still supporting organic work. Article marketing is cast as an older practice that once traded useful copy for column space, and as a free path to show know how and earn one way links when paid ads feel heavy. Mobile landing page work lists optimization aims such as higher conversion, better PPC quality scores, and clearer experience for phones, with a reminder that mobile web use keeps rising and that many firms still ignore small screen pages. Writing for search engines pushes back on the idea that content only started mattering after Panda, and recalls keyword stuffing eras while still treating useful writing as a ranking factor. A debt piece lists mistakes people make when balances grow large. News coverage recounts a Texas elementary case in which a teacher is said to have lined up more than twenty kindergartners to hit a classmate labeled a bully, with Salinas Elementary staff placed on leave and prosecutors reviewing charges.
